The Strategic Application Of Alternative Grading To Improve Retention And Enhance Equity (Spring 2023), Teshome Abebe, Michael Gillespie
The Strategic Application Of Alternative Grading To Improve Retention And Enhance Equity (Spring 2023), Teshome Abebe, Michael Gillespie
EIU Think Tank Reports and White Papers
Universities across the United States have been using the Pass/Fail grading system for a variety of reasons and in many different ways. There are so many uses of the system as there are universities.
In general, universities have used the Pass/Fail grading system to: help reduce stress and pressure on students; provide more flexibility in course selection and encourage students to explore and pursue interest without fear of damaging their GPA; reduce perceived discrimination and bias in grading, providing more equitable opportunities for all students regardless of race, socioeconomic status or prior academic background; and to improve retention rates by …

Using Positive Reinforcement To Increase On-Task Behavior Of A First Grade Student, Brooke Bayles
Using Positive Reinforcement To Increase On-Task Behavior Of A First Grade Student, Brooke Bayles
2020 Awards for Excellence in Student Research and Creative Activity
A 1st grade student participated in this study. An ABsingle-subject design was utilized. It was hypothesized thatbehavior specific teacher praise and positive notes home would increase the student’s on-task behavior, thus making the student more successful across all school subjects. Direct small-group instruction occurred during bi-weekly 50-minute tutoring sessions. Duration data was collected on the student’s on-task behavior for a 35-minute time frame. Baseline results indicated that the student was on task an average of 23minutes5seconds. During the intervention data collection, the results indicated that the student was on task an average of 29 minutes 21seconds.A discussion of results and …
Increasing On-Task Behavior With The Utilization Of A Verbal And Visual Prompt, Haley Pierce
Increasing On-Task Behavior With The Utilization Of A Verbal And Visual Prompt, Haley Pierce
2020 Awards for Excellence in Student Research and Creative Activity
A 1st grade student participated in a study that evaluated effectiveness of using a verbal and visual prompt to stay on task. An A-B-A single subject design was utilized. It was hypothesized that with a verbal and visual prompt the child would stay on-task and not want to escape the activity. Direct small group instruction with two to four students occurred twice a week for 50-minute sessions. Duration data was taken for 30 minutes of the time to see if the behavior increased. Baseline results found that the student was on task 25 minutes and 50 seconds out of a …
Into The World We Go, The Peace Corps Program As A Facet Of America-Ghana Relations, Godwin Gyimah
Into The World We Go, The Peace Corps Program As A Facet Of America-Ghana Relations, Godwin Gyimah
2020 Awards for Excellence in Student Research and Creative Activity
After Ghana had attained its independence in 1957, Nkrumah’s greatest domestic challenge became the transformation of the Ghanaian educational system as a tool towards modernizing the newly independent country. Having spent many years under colonial rule, little attention had been paid to the Ghanaian education system resulting in only a five percent literacy rate in 1957 when Ghana attained its independence. Upon assuming power, Nkrumah developed a Five-Year Plan which sought to ensure self-sufficiency in Ghana through universal education, a tool of a modernized nation. To enhance the ambition of making Ghana self-sufficient, the education sector had a role to …

Representation Of The Titanic In Children’S Literature, Charity Huwe
Representation Of The Titanic In Children’S Literature, Charity Huwe
2018 Awards for Excellence in Student Research and Creative Activity – Documents
Abstract
The sailing of the Titanic and its shocking demise intrigue readers to research more information. Written in young adult literature through various viewpoints, the Titanic’s story has a natural inquiry base due to its uncertainty. Trade books in the elementary classroom are increasing in use due to the state and national initiatives encouragement in using diverse texts. By using these texts, teachers allow students to analyze the various representations given to the Titanic’s history. In the subsequent sections, I review history-based curricula and historical significance of the Titanic. The methods of implementation are projected to inform teachers about the …
